I have a 2015HST and so far it's been awesome. In fact I was just working with it yesterday to level some areas of my yard before I put down some fresh grass seed. Like the other commenter, I noticed this in the winter when I was moving snow with the bucket. The 48" bucket is smaller than the distance between the rear wheels. So I could never clear snow up to the curb. I cured that problem for next winter with a 60" rear blade. Other than that it's been awesome in the cold weather, although it is stored in a heated garage. So far the Mahindra has been the best tractor I have ever owned, and with a company as large as Mahindra I figure they are going to be around for a long time and likely to abandon the US market unless they were in serious financial trouble. However, since the 2015 is a Mistsubishi tractor, I would imagine it will still be easy to buy parts for it for a long time.
